CrossCube: plastic smart Access Chambers for cable protection
The CrossCube Access Chamber is a smart and durable solution for safe cable transit and maintenance of networks. Thanks to its modular construction, you easily put together the plastic Access Chamber for your project, from small handhole to large cable pit. The system consists of only four elements, which ensures logistical advantages and efficient transport. The Access Chamber, also known as drawing pits, connect perfectly to casing pipe and can withstand heavy loads. You can choose from various lids made of composite, cast iron or cast-in material.


Strong and flexible Access Chamber for any situation
The plastic CrossCube draw pit is modularly constructed, made of recycled PP and fully recyclable. Available in many sizes and with various lids and load classes. Suitable for any terrain and easy to adapt and expand as the situation demands.
Durable and strong
Made of durable, recycled plastic (polypropylene and fibreglass-reinforced polyamide). Withstands heavy loads and long-term use underground.
Better alternative to concrete
The modular construction offers a practical and sustainable alternative to concrete and can be used in various soil types. No crane or foundations are needed, so installation is faster and more economical.
Wide choice of lids
From composite to cast iron, manual or hydraulic, in classes from A15 to F900. Always a suitable finish for every situation.
Fully customised
Thanks to the modular system, you assemble the draw well exactly as you want. Easy to adjust in height, width and connections.


All about the CrossCube
Lightweight system: often installed without crane and without additional foundation. Low-maintenance, long service life and 100% recyclable at the end of the use phase.
Choice of composite, cast iron or plug-in. Manually or hydraulically operated. Infinitely variable height adjustment at street level. Available in load class A15 to F900.
Fully modular: walls in various widths, stackable to any height. So you assemble the pit exactly to size, from handhole to large cable Access Chamber.
Available with all-round break-out ports in diameters 50-110-160mm. Suitable for connecting jacketed pipes and/or Utilis multi-ducts.
Head sections are made of glass fibre reinforced polyamide (PA-GF). Resistant to high asphalt temperatures and fitted with height adjustment screws for setting the covers at street level. The wall elements are made of recycled PP, lightweight and easily machinable if required.
Use CrossCube for cable entry on platforms, where it provides access to the underground network via the pull pit. Strong enough for heavy loads and suitable for installing, replacing or adding cables.
Use the pull pit for storing spare cables and for underground access to cables in energy projects, solar parks and charging infrastructure. Choose the size and type of cover that suits your situation.
Pull pits are essential for a maintenance-friendly and future-proof cable network. Especially in industry, where regular maintenance and investment are required.
Ideal for cables along roads and at lock complexes. Lightweight and quick to install without foundation or heavy equipment, also suitable as a handhole for communication and fibre-optic networks.

Municipality of Alphen aan den Rijn - Pilot bundling of telecom cables
For the new housing project Biezenlanden and reconstruction project Waterrijk-Oost, the municipality of Alphen aan den Rijn opted for our Utilis Multicokers and CrossCube drawing pits. With this solution, telecom cables are bundled into a single system with four compartments, significantly reducing the space required underground. The system is easy to lay, can be driven over and provides flexible house connections even when settling in soft soil. The application leads to less excavation damage and lower repair costs and reduces the risk of failures. The expected lifespan is at least 80 years. The successful pilots pave the way for structural application in future projects.

Mechelen station - Strength in Utilis and CrossCube
For the rail project at Mechelen station, the National Company of Belgian Railways (SNCB) chose our CrossCube draught pits and Utilis Multicokers. Installation was carried out by distribution partner Vigotec, which ensured efficient and professional execution. This solution allows cables to be safely bundled and protected, with the possibility to easily add or replace cables later. The result is a sustainable and maintenance-friendly infrastructure that saves costs and helps prevent breakdowns. A future-proof choice for the Belgian railways.

What do you use CrossCube for?
The CrossCube is a modular pull pit system used to keep cables safe, orderly and accessible at crucial points in a route, such as crossings, bends or branches. By deploying these pull pits, you can easily carry out maintenance or extend the cable network without having to re-dig.
What is the advantage of a modular system?
You can fully adapt the well on site; you make it higher, lower, larger or smaller on the spot. This is ideal when the situation underground differs from the drawing or when there is less space than expected due to existing pipes.
Why choose plastic over concrete?
Plastic is much lighter, so you often place small draw pits by hand without heavy equipment. Whereas concrete needs an extra foundation against subsidence, you place plastic in all substrates without that extra foundation. Moreover, you can easily adjust the CrossCube on site, which is much more difficult and time-consuming with concrete.
Can you adjust connections on site?
Yes, although we often prepare manholes prefab according to drawings, you easily adapt them on site. You tap out desired break-out ports with a hammer or cut a new port if the pipe does not fit a standard port. Unused ports are simply closed again with a sealing cap.
How big are the draw pits?
The CrossCube has no fixed size; you put the pit together yourself from different sizes of wall sections. This allows us to supply the required size for every project. In each wall section there are various sizes of break-out ports for a huge variety of pipe connections.
